Product Information: High-End Video Wall Controller

The High-End Video Wall Controller by ANGUSTOS is a
high-performance video processing equipment with a hardware
architecture design. It eliminates the need for high-end computer
specifications, graphic processing units (GPU Cards), licenses, and
the risk of blue screen OS crashes, viruses, and ransomware. The
controller supports up to 152 input x 144 output (20U Chassis) and
utilizes a dedicated Field Programmable Gate Array (FPGA) chipset
for efficient video processing.

The FPGA chipset allows for independent operation of each FPGA
chip, enabling seamless addition or replacement of input/output
cards without turning off the entire chassis. The module design
with hot swap feature offers multiple connection options such as
HDMI, DVI, VGA, HDBaseT, and IP Streaming, allowing users to
customize their system integration. This reduces the total cost of
investment in both pre and post-expansion phases. The chassis also
supports control of multiple video walls, simplifying connections
and management.

Product Usage Instructions:

To use the High-End Video Wall Controller effectively, follow
these steps:

  1. Connect the necessary input sources (HDMI, DVI, VGA, HDBaseT,
    IP Streaming) to the corresponding input cards.
  2. Connect the output devices (monitors or displays) to the HDMI
    output card.
  3. Power on the Video Wall Controller by connecting it to a
    reliable power source.
  4. Use the front panel touch screen to control various
    settings:
  • Control scene modes by selecting different presets.
  • Save and recall profiles for quick configuration changes.
  • Configure IP settings for network connectivity.
  • To customize the layout of the video wall, use the Drag &
    Drop feature:
    • Click on the desired content or input source.
    • Drag it to the desired position on the video wall.
    • Drop the content to set its position.
  • The High-End Video Wall Controller supports advanced
    features:
    • Overlap: Overlay multiple content layers on the video
      wall.
    • Roaming: Move content across different sections of the video
      wall.
    • Stretching: Adjust content size to fit specific sections of the
      video wall.
    • Zoom in/out: Enlarge or reduce the size of content on the video
      wall.
    • Background Image & Scrolling Text: Set a static background
      image and display scrolling text for additional visual
      elements.
    • Scheduling: Configure scene mode scheduling for timed
      transitions or advertising purposes.

    FPGA Dedicated Chipset
    Dedicated Field Programmable Gate Array (FPGA) chipset is a combination of processing unit that dedicated in video processing. This eliminated the limitation of a CPU or a GPU from conventional Software or PC controller.
    Without the use of PCI – Express card, the unit can work flawlessly when adding or editing the total layout of the videowall set up. As each of the FPGA chip is working independently, user can replace or add new input / output card without turning off the whole chassis.
